**Handover — Thornmere landlord site audit.** Welcome aboard. Greywick Estates is auditing Thornmere House next Thursday, checking fire doors, signage, and access logs. Please walk the auditor through floors 1–3 only; the lab stays off the route. Print the compliance binder from the Larkfield drive the night before, and make sure the stairwell signage matches the floor plans exactly — they flagged this last year. Meet them at reception at 09:00 sharp. To let the auditor through the service corridor, use the escort pass code below.

badge for tajeg-kagap: bdg-EWZTJN-83588199

Plugin authors: the Quellbird alert deduplicator CI job fails if your plugin emits duplicate fingerprints within a 5s window. The harness now rejects these at build time, not runtime. Fix: hash on alert source plus rule ID, not timestamp. Re-run the conformance suite before resubmitting. If the failure persists, attach the token printed below to your report.

session token of kahog-bahif = htk9_f63daec35

**Escalation: Pictogrid image-cache memory leak**

If resident memory on a Pictogrid render node exceeds 6 GB for more than ten minutes, the cache eviction loop has likely stalled. First restart the cache worker on the affected node only; a fleet-wide restart masks the heap profile we need. Capture a heap snapshot before restarting and attach it to the incident ticket. If memory climbs again within an hour, treat it as a release blocker and notify the caching team at the address below.

escalation mailbox, kagef-kawef: frador_zorix@tolvaqlabs.internal

Branch managers: the Arbonne-tier reseller programme expands this quarter to cover the Keldon Valley territory. Partners must complete accreditation on the Fieldstone toolkit before quoting, and co-marketing funds are capped at 6% of prior-quarter bookings. Please review partner pipelines weekly and escalate any channel conflict to the Programme Office. Targets assume steady demand for the Nimbra range. The underlying growth assumptions are confidential and appear in the note directly below.

board note of kadug-tawig: Only 5 of the 100 pilot accounts renewed Oliath, so a churn review is set for April 15.